Defensive end Greg Peach joins Bomber defence for Sunday’s game in Regina

WINNIPEG – More lineup changes are coming for the Winnipeg Blue Bombers as they try to turn around a season that’s been the mirror opposite of the team they face this weekend in Regina.

The Bombers (1-7) announced they signed import defensive end Greg Peach Thursday and then confirmed he will play in Sunday’s game against the Saskatchewan Roughriders (7-1).

Defensive co-ordinator Casey Creehan says he likes the way Peach goes all out in a game.

Peach was recently released by the Hamilton Tiger-Cats where he appeared in 15 games last season, registering 36 tackles and six sacks.

Meanwhile, head coach Tim Burke says the Bombers won’t announce who their starting quarterback will be until Friday morning.

Max Hall has been nursing an injured hand but it didn’t seem to hamper his throwing much in practice Thursday.
